1) plastic additive business
① General plastic PVC auxiliary business
The company is mainly engaged in the research, development, production and sales of ACR processing AIDS, ACR impact modifiers, MBS impact modifiers and MC impact modifiers. ACR processing AIDS and impact modifiers are mainly used in PVC pipes, PVC profiles, wood plastic (WPC) floors, stone plastic (SPC) floors, PVC wallboard, PVC transparent sheets, PVC foam boards and other products. The company's MBS impact modifier products are mainly used in the field of PVC transparent sheet products (medical packaging, consumer packaging and so on). ), PVC pipe products, magnetic card materials and other functional film materials; MC impact modifier products are widely used in wire and cable, rubber hose, adhesive tape, rubber sheet, PVC profile pipe modification and other fields. This product is mainly used for the processing and modification of the downstream products mentioned above, giving the products excellent processability, impact resistance and weather resistance.
② Auxiliary business of engineering plastics (PC/ABS/ASA)
Through years of experience in plastic additives industry and continuous scientific research and innovation, the company has successfully developed toughening modifiers (MBS GM series products), ABS high rubber powder and ASA high rubber powder suitable for PC/ABS alloy materials. In order to produce the above-mentioned products quickly, in batches and continuously, during the reporting period, the company carried out technical transformation on the existing MBS production line with an annual output of 30,000 tons in the original factory area to produce the above-mentioned products. Although the company is still in its infancy in this field, related products have passed the trial production line. Compared with general plastic additives, engineering plastic additives related products have higher technical barriers and higher added value.
Toughening modifier from A.PC/ABS (MBS GM series products). PC is often mixed with other engineering plastics such as ABS to make alloy materials, which make the products have the performance of both PC and ABS, and are widely used in automobile, household appliances, electronic and electrical, machinery and other fields. The company's products are mainly used to toughen and modify this material. Due to high technical barriers, China mainly imports Chinese yen from Japan, Dow from the United States and LG from South Korea. At present, the company's products have been sold in small batches, and it is actively exploring the market and docking with major domestic modified plastics manufacturers.
B, ABS high rubber powder, styrene, nitrile rubber, core-shell polymer. ABS resin was prepared with ABS high rubber powder and SAN resin as main raw materials. ABS resin is widely used in the fields of automobiles, electronic appliances, machinery and building materials because of its excellent mechanical properties, mechanical properties and thermal properties. China is a big producer of ABS resin. However, due to high technical requirements and low yield of ABS rubber powder, South Korea's Kumho and BASF are the main products in the world.
High rubber powder is a ternary polymer composed of acrylonitrile, styrene and acrylic rubber, which belongs to impact modified resin. ASA resin was prepared with ASA high rubber powder and SAN resin as main raw materials. ABS resin is widely used in automobile, electronics, electrical and construction fields because of its excellent weather resistance, mechanical properties and high temperature resistance. Due to the high technical threshold, the domestic ASA high rubber powder production capacity is relatively small, and the international products include Ineos, Saudi Basic Industries, Japan UMG, South Korea Kumho, South Korea LG and so on.
2) Biodegradable materials business
The business of biodegradable materials is under construction and research projects, and as of the disclosure date of this report, large-scale production and sales have not been realized. PBAT and PLA are one of the most widely used degradable materials. PBAT can be mixed with PLA or other degradable materials to make biodegradable products, such as shopping bags, express packaging bags, agricultural films, lunch boxes, tableware, straws and so on. At the beginning of 2020, the National Development and Reform Commission and the Ministry of Ecology and Environment jointly issued the Opinions on Further Strengthening the Control of Plastic Pollution. The main goal is to clarify the implementation of three nodes in 2020, 2022 and 2025 to ensure a significant reduction in the use of plastic products.
①PBAT: The PBAT project with an annual output of 60,000 tons under construction is currently in the commissioning stage, and the commissioning work is expected to be carried out in April and May 2022. After the project is completed and put into production, the company will add 60 thousand tons of PBAT products. PBAT products are greatly influenced by the price fluctuation of BDO (butanediol), one of the main raw materials, and the implementation of policies. In the future, with the continuous improvement of the industrial chain, the continuous promotion of national and local plastic ban policies, and the enhancement of people's awareness of environmental protection, I believe the industry will develop rapidly.
② PLA: PLA products are the research business of the company. In the second half of 20 19, the company started the technical development of one-step synthesis of polylactic acid, and achieved pilot success in 2020. In July, 20021year, the product was successfully tested in the company100t pilot line. PLA Company is also developing a two-step process (lactide process), which is currently in the pilot stage. Although the molecular weight and appearance of PLA produced by the company's one-step process are different from those produced by the two-step process, it has obvious cost advantages. After testing and modified film blowing test, the relevant performance indexes fully meet the requirements of downstream film bags and other products. However, food certification is still needed in the fields of lunch boxes, tableware, knives and forks, straws and so on. Plastic products are widely used in electronics, electrical appliances, agriculture, medicine, chemical industry and daily life because of their wide range of raw materials, easy processing and molding, low price and excellent physical and chemical properties. With the progress of technology, the varieties and specifications of plastic products are increasing day by day, and the application scope is expanding day by day. It has become the fourth largest industrial basic material after wood, steel and cement. The wide application of plastics can not be separated from the use of plastic additives to improve or improve the performance, so as to produce plastic products that meet various application requirements. Plastic additives determine the feasibility and application scope of plastics to a certain extent, and the quality and quality of additives directly determine the quality of plastic products.

② Engineering plastics additives: Through continuous scientific research and innovation, the company will expand from the field of PVC additives to the field of engineering plastics additives. In the fourth quarter of 2002/kloc-0, the company made use of the existing MBS production line to carry out technical transformation, and quickly acquired the production capacity of 30,000 tons of engineering plastic additives every year, and deeply cultivated the plastic additives industry. Compared with the company's PVC additives, the technical threshold of engineering plastic additives is relatively high and the added value is high. The main downstream areas of products are automobiles, household appliances, electronic appliances, machinery, construction and so on.
Industry competition pattern: The related products of engineering plastics additives developed by the company mainly include PC/ABS toughening modifier (MBS GM series products), ABS high rubber powder and ASA high rubber powder, and the domestic products are mainly imported. PC/ABS toughening modifiers are mainly imported from Japan Zhongyuan, USA Dow, South Korea LG, etc. The domestic market demand is about 30,000-50,000 tons. At present, this kind of product company has achieved small batch sales; ABS high rubber powder is mainly imported from South Korea, such as Jinhu and BASF, and the domestic market demand is about 300,000-400,000 tons. ASA high rubber powder is mainly produced by Ineos, Saudi Basic Industries, Japan UMG, South Korea Kumho and South Korea LG, and the domestic potential market demand is about 65,438+10,000 tons.
